Donal Ryan on Time, Silence, and Summer Break | Dublin News
from Dublin News Today | 2 Min News | The Daily News Now!
At 50, novelist Donal Ryan marked the milestone with a Shakespearean quote, reflecting on time’s relentless tide—a theme woven through his eight acclaimed novels and award-winning short stories. Despite early manuscripts lost to misfortune and a career shift from Civil Service to teaching creative writing, he churns out first drafts in 10-11 weeks from his attic studio and university office. Balancing literary ambition with financial pressure—supporting two teens amid soaring bills—he admits writing often feels like chasing commercial success. Yet, he despises media interviews, hating the spotlight that clashes with his rural Irish upbringing’s ethos of quiet humility. Now, he’s savoring a rare summer break, hammock in hand, gazing at the sky without deadlines, finally letting go of the pen.
